The Relationship Of Patients' Knowledge About Atibiotics And Compliance With Atibiotic Use In Narumonda Health Center

Abstract

Antibiotics have been proven to be beneficial for human life since they were first discovered until now. However, improper use can cause various problems. The most important problem is the emergence of bacterial strains resistant to various types of antibiotics. One of the factors that supports this phenomenon is the patient's lack of knowledge and understanding about antibiotics. Lack of knowledge will influence patient non-compliance in using antibiotics. This study aims to determine the relationship between patient knowledge about antibiotics and compliance with antibiotic use at the Narumonda Community Health Center, Toba Regency in 2023. This type of research is descriptive and carried out prospectively. Data were collected using a questionnaire from 35 respondents. The research results showed that 60% of respondents had good knowledge, 17.14% had sufficient knowledge and 22.86% had poor knowledge. The majority of respondents (82.86%) did not comply with the use of antibiotics and only 17.14% of respondents complied with the use of antibiotics. A relationship was found between knowledge and compliance with the results of statistical tests (Spearman correlation test) with a value of p < 0.05. The correlation coefficient value is 0.360 with a positive correlation direction, meaning that there is a correlation that is meaningful and in the same direction but has a weak relationship
